2 u013062006 u013062006 于 2016.05.09 15:27 提问

easyui Enter提交时,keydown事件覆盖了$.messager.alert()弹出框

easyui Enter键提交查询条件,如果日期不符合条件,弹出提示框,但是弹出框弹不出来
,应该怎么解决,代码如下:

 /*查询方法  */
    function queryData(){
        var beginDate = $("#createStartDate").datebox("getValue");
        var endDate = $("#createEndDate").datebox("getValue");
        if (endDate == "") {
            endDate = null;
        }
        if (beginDate == "") {
            beginDate = null;
        }
        if (beginDate != null && endDate != null) {
            //判断开始日期不能大于结束日期
            if (beginDate > endDate) {
                $.messager.alert(lang.common_008, lang.floatingRateMaintenance_009, "info", function () {
                      flag=true;
                    });
                return;
            }
        }
        var data = common.formatParam("ftbbsliding_search");
        common.initialForm("exportForm", data);
        common.loadDateGrid("ftbbsliding_grid"); //加载表格数据
        }

1个回答

showbo
showbo   Ds   Rxr 2016.05.09 15:35

提交?提交表单还是什么你去人进入 if (beginDate > endDate) {这个句了?自己加alert看看执行没有

Csdn user default icon
上传中...
上传图片
插入图片
准确详细的回答,更有利于被提问者采纳,从而获得C币。复制、灌水、广告等回答会被删除,是时候展现真正的技术了!
其他相关推荐
让 messger.alert 的关闭按钮响应回调函数(easyUI1.3.4 )
现状: 如图rn
easyUI之Messager提示框的用法
分类 警告消息框(icon):alert error info question warning 交互消息框:confirm prompt 消息框的显示方式:show slide fade progress
easyui中回车键实现关闭弹窗口和查询功能
//回车触发 document.onkeydown = function (e) { var ev = document.all ? window.event : e; if (ev.keyCode == 13) { if ($(".window").css("display") == "none" && $(".messager-window").css("display") != "b
easyui messager alert 3秒后自动关闭提示
function isDatagridEmpty_duty(total){ var interval; var time=1000; var x=3; if(total==0){ $.messager.alert(' ','数据库暂无记录!','infoSunnyIcon',function(){ //alert('点击确定按钮才关闭');// });
使用easyui-textbox, 点回车键,执行某个按钮的方法
对于刚入门的小菜鸟,这个看似简单,却又纠结好久的问题,终于找到可行的解决办法了,相信会有初学者跟我一样,需要用到这个方法的,我来分享一下我的方法,有更好的解决方式,欢迎分享: 方法一:  //这种方法范围太广,如果页面有多个文本框就不好用了 $(window).keydown(function(event) {      if(event.keyCode == 13) {
easyui $.message.alert 点击右上角的关闭按钮时,不执行定义的回调函数
今天發現這個問題 easyui  $.message.alert  点击右上角的关闭按钮时,不执行定义的回调函数 網上搜索,查到這樣個結果: You can edit the easyui js , Find this code var win=_1ed(_1f3,_1f4,_1f5); then add your code like this win.windo
EasyUI框架异步回车提交表单
<%@ page language="java" pageEncoding="UTF-8"%> <%@ taglib prefix="c" uri="http://java.sun.com/jsp/jstl/core"%> <script type="text/javascript"> $(function() { $('#user_reg_regForm').form({
关于前端页面的keydown事件
html> html> head lang="en"> meta charset="UTF-8"> script src="jquery/jquery-1.8.0.min.js" type="text/javascript">script> title>title> head> body> input id="input" value="default" type="tex
设置 EasyUI $.messager.alert控件 关闭事件
有些时候使用EasyUI的 $.messager.alert 控件时,需要设置无论点击“Ok”按钮或关闭窗口按钮时都执行同一个动作。如:登录超时。 EasyUI默认设置是点击“Ok”执行预设function,而关闭窗口时仅销毁窗口而不执行预设function。这个时候只需要为窗口绑定关闭事件即可,代码如下: var msg = $.messa
layer绑定enter键
function showSureDialog() { let index = layer.open({ skin: "demo-class1", btn: ['确定','取消'], yes: function(index, layero){ deleteFile(index) }, t